
THE LADY IS MINE Author: Judith Laik ISBN: 0821778277 5/2005 HISTORICAL Publisher: KENSINGTON/Zebra
THE LADY IS MINE is a very refreshing, fast paced book that took me from start to finish with a smile on my face. Harriet Vernon is pretty, but extremely plain compared to the rest of her beautiful family. Imagine her surprise when she accidentally bumps into Lord Beldon at a ball and spills her punch all over him! She is a bit clumsy and stutters when she is nervous, so at first Lord Beldon just kind of brushes her off and walks away. When he almost runs her down with his carriage the next day, he sees a totally different side to Harriet—one that he likes immensely. Watching Harriet and Rolleston fall in love was truly a delight. Their respective families are both a bit off kilter and their chemistry is phenomenal. I couldn't decide whether to laugh or cry at some of the predicaments that Harriet found herself in. It is wonderful watching Beldon fall for Harriet, as he doesn't see her as anything that he is looking for in a wife; and yet he finds that she is totally perfect for him. Judith Laik gives us a wonderful story in THE LADY IS MINE, one that kept me enthralled from start to finish and made me want to go back and re-read it as soon as I turned the last page.
